- On Holding AG (ONON) rose 2.62% on $0.23B volume, ranking 439th in market activity.

- Mixed institutional activity saw Axiom/Jump increasing stakes while Wellington/Lord Abbett reduced holdings.

- Analysts remain divided: Bernstein upgraded to Buy ($70 target) while Jefferies downgraded to Sell.

- Q2 revenue grew 32% despite net loss, with UBS raising price target to $79 amid growth optimism.

- Macroeconomic concerns persist as valuation debates continue over strategic investments and market volatility.
